Interest payments on America’s national debt have a troubling connection to the beloved pumpkin spice latte. 

America’s national debt is fast approaching $33 trillion. The interest alone on that debt is costing the American people about $2 billion a day, according to Heritage Foundation research. (The Daily Signal is the news outlet of The Heritage Foundation.)

Do the math, and America’s interest payments work out to about $6 per U.S. citizen per day—the same cost as a Starbucks pumpkin spice latte. 

“Net interest payments on America’s debt soared from about $350 billion in 2021 to nearly $800 billion today on an annualized basis,” Preston Brashers, senior policy analyst for tax policy at The Heritage Foundation, wrote in a recent report

In March, Brashers said, he warned “that the budget office’s then-latest forecasts showed that the federal government’s net interest payments would surpass spending on national defense by 2028.” But according to Brashers, in just six months, “the net interest payments have surpassed spending on national defense over the past four months.”
